    Holy guacamole.... Using round magnets in cavities so they can rotate freely.... That solves a giant problem i Had with a project

    @studiohanson 3 ปีที่แล้ว

    quick question: In the video, you demonstrate the pause for adding magnets, and there are some nice time lapses showing the prints in gray filament. Later, you describe masking the edges so they remain black. The question is: are the tiles printed in gray or black? I am thinking probably black, and the video examples maybe are tests that are easier to see the contours under the given lighting? Anyway, I am about to buy filament, and the description shows black. . . so which is it?

    • @SomethingEpic
      @SomethingEpic  3 ปีที่แล้ว +1

      We printed our set in black filament. The gray prints were only done in gray so they would be easier to see for the video. Of course, you could print them in any color and paint them black first, but I recommend printing them in black if you want the edges and bottom to remain black.
